Caption: Relating to the repeal of the Texas Research Incentive Program.

SB 2066 repeals the Texas Research Incentive Program, which currently provides matching funds to public universities for private research donations. The bill removes Subchapter F, Chapter 62 of the Education Code, effectively ending the program. The repeal is scheduled to take effect on September 1, 2027.
